Analysis of Caffeine Consumption

Have you ever wondered exactly at what rate caffeine will leave the body, and to what extent will we feel it’s effects? How long it takes for there to be nearly no caffeine left in the body? How long it would take for the amount of caffeine to make no difference to the body? Caffeine is primarily used as a stimulant for consumption in commercial drinks and very few food items. You can find caffeine in many things you consume every day, like tea, soda, coffee, energy drinks, and even chocolate. We have observed that caffeine is eliminated by the body at a rate of 13%/hour. For example; if you have 100mg of caffeine in your body, after 1 hour there will be 87mg of caffeine left in the body. This is an example of exponential decay; this is where decay can be observed by a percentage rather than an amount. This is important because this makes the decay in the beginning in the hour as an amount larger than the amount of decay in the end as milligrams in this case. This also forms an asymptote. This is where the amount can mathematically never reach 0, this is because there is always room to remove a percentage of a total amount, even if the starting amount or the answer are not even measurable by an computer. Even there is no way to get rid of the caffeine, our body can’t feel the affects of this after caffeine count becomes less than 32 mg. So on average it is best to stop drinking caffeine 4-5 hours before you go to bed. This depends greatly on the drink you have and how much caffeine it has, but 4 to 5 hours is a safe time before you go to bed so that the caffeine in your body will be at most considered a minor stimulant.

Analysis of the graph and equations

This kind of graph is called a piece-wise graph. This is where the function changes, making the graph “jump” from, in this case, one y-value to another. This piece-wise only shifts on the y-axis because x is representative of time, which can’t be skipped or altered. “x=32” represents where caffeine would no longer affect the body at all. “16≤x≤27” shows where I slept, from 10 o’clock pm to 9 o’clock am (I was tired okay?). The functions themselves are in a specific format; y=a(b)x. In an example of the equations that I had it would be; y=90(.87)(x-1). In this case, “90” represents the amount of caffeine I started off with after drinking the first drink. “(.87)” is the multiplier, it’s the difference of the removal of the the 13% from each hour. “(x-1)” represents the exponent that is the number of hours minus the difference from the starting hour (6 o’clock am on the first day).

Algebra 2: Caffeine Benchmark

Introduction


 Do you drink coffee every morning? Do you like drinking soda? Did you ever wonder how much caffeine you consume in a 48-hour period? Have you ever wondered how caffeine can affect your body?  Do you ever wonder what happens to the caffeine after it’s been in your body for a few hours?  If you’ve answered yes to any of these questions then continue reading to find out how caffeine affects your body!


 Caffeine is a drug that stimulates the central nervous system, to make us more alert. Caffeine can be found in drinks, such as coffee, ice tea, and soda. It is also found in chocolate, and some gum! Everyday people take in amounts of caffeine (mg). Your body starts feeling effects of the caffeine between 32-200 mg. Your body starts to eliminate 13% of the caffeine you intake each hour!

Caffeine doesn’t leave your body immediately, it takes hours to get rid of caffeine in your body, but in the table above you can see that I consumed more caffeine each time I drank something, you may ask how much caffeine is in your body each time you drink a new caffeinated drink? To figure this out we use exponential functions! Exponential functions are functions that have a constant rate of change, we use the following equation to solve these functions: y=abx .  A is the initial change, b is the ratio of change. Caffeine is an example of exponential decay because it’s decreasing as a constant rate.


The following table shows  how much caffeine was in my body each time I drank a new caffeinated drink:
Screenshot 2017-01-18 at 5.51.33 PM
Screenshot 2017-01-18 at 5.51.33 PM

As you can see I used the exponential equation each time I consumed caffeine. For each new equation the ratio of change is 0.87 because that’s how much caffeine is left in your body in each hour (13% of caffeine leaves your body every hour). The exponent in the equation I subtracted the number of hours since the start of the day by T (x). I used the curly brackets to show how much caffeine decreased each time I drank something, to show when it stopped.
